HCUP Statistical Briefs - Readmissions and Revisits
The HCUP Statistical Briefs present simple, descriptive statistics on a variety of specific, focused topics. Statistical Briefs are organized by topic or in chronological order. Below are Statistical Briefs related to Readmissions and Revisits.
